ahk腳本
A. 【AHK】autohotkey如何編譯腳本,讓F9鍵實現WIN+L功能,即鎖定電腦功能。
鎖屏鍵和alt+ctrl+del 這些鍵是系統優先響應的。沒法。但是可以走另一條路。
我用C#寫了個無窗口的小程序,功能就是觸發鎖屏,ahk用RUN函數調用就行了
rundll32.exeuser32.dll,LockWorkStation
B. 怎樣使用ahk腳本編寫滑鼠連發
下邊這段代碼我在AutoHotkey中測試過,在DP連發工具4.4中也測試過。可以實現你要的功能,包括連點的間隔。
$RButton::;在滑鼠右鍵按下時
whileGetKeyState("RButton","P");如果滑鼠右鍵為按下的狀態則進入循環
{
Clickright ;單擊右鍵
Sleep1000;等一秒
}
return
代碼中分號後的中文是注釋。
你可以把這段代碼復制過去然後點下邊的「生成並啟用連發」,把滑鼠移動到瀏覽器窗口裡按住右鍵並移動滑鼠,即可看到效果。
有問題請追問
C. 求一個超簡單AHK腳本。每隔2秒按一次1。。謝謝
你好:
我不知道你們所謂的AHK腳本是什麼意思。若你有下載並安裝有AHK程序的前提下,你只要新建一個擴展名為: .ahk的文件,在文件里輸入以下內容。
#a::
;上面的是熱鍵,即在運行該程序後,你還要按 win鍵+a組合鍵來運行。
loop ;循環開始
{
send {1} ;發送一個1鍵。
sleep,2000 ;等待兩秒
}
return
#b::exitapp ;按win鍵+b組合鍵無條件退出該程序。
希望以上內容對您有幫助。
D. autohotkey的ahk腳本禁用了win鍵,但想保留win鍵+l或者win+其它鍵,要如何寫
比如,#8::Up,這句改為以下形式,
;LWin或RWin,根據需求調整,其餘類似
LWin & 8::
{
send {UP}
return
}
LWin::return
E. ahk腳本怎麼用
參考答案 我這心碎的跟餃子餡似的。。
F. 關於AHK(autohotkey)腳本的問題。指定對游戲窗口發送指令
你把腳本中的 魔獸世界 四個字換成
新游戲窗口的名字
就是任務欄里那個
G. autohotkey定時按鍵腳本
樓上朋友回答的 我試過了 。我的快捷鍵是1 ,我是自己改動了一下試驗的,但是沒有嘗試加BUFF 因為那個要等那麼長的時間。 現在有個關鍵問題,就是 希望樓上的朋友 補充一下 ,吧這個腳本限定在魔獸世界窗口中運行 。。 我不是這專業的,懂不到這些 ,也研究了好久沒搞懂。。我原本使用的如下,這就是限定在魔獸世界窗口中運行的:
#Persistent
#NoEnv
v_Enable=0
$F5::
{
v_Enable:=!v_Enable
If (v_Enable=0)
SetTimer, Label0, Off
Else
SetTimer, Label0, 100
}
Return
Label0:
{
ControlSend ,,{1},魔獸世界,,,
}
Return
H. 求一個ahk腳本,按下E鍵腳本啟動,每間隔0.1秒順序按下E、8、9三個鍵,循環至松開E鍵
如果是短時間的連發的話
做長按是不錯
如果是長時間都要連發的話
可以啟用按一下啟動
再按一下關閉
#Persistent
#SingleInstance
v_Enable=0
E::
{
v_Enable:=!v_Enable
If (v_Enable=0)
SetTimer, Label0, Off
Else
SetTimer, Label0, 1
}
Return
Label0:
{
Send,E
sleep 10
Send,8
sleep 10
Send,9
}
return
按住不放的就要這么寫
#Persistent
#SingleInstance
$e:: ;
Loop
{
if not GetKeyState("e", "P") ;
break
Send,E
sleep 10
Send,8
sleep 10
Send,9
}
return
I. 求做一個autohotkey的腳本
xh:=true
;XButton1滑鼠的第四個按鈕.一般和Browser_Back執行相同功能.
XButton1::
Send,{Altdown}
Send,{RButtondown}
xh:=true
whilexh
{
Sleep,700
Send,{F7}
}
return
;中斷循環按F7滑鼠的第五個按鈕
XButton2::
xh:=false
return
這樣應當就可以了